Marine provost Synonyms

Definitions for Marine


  • (adjective) of or relating to the sea
  • (adjective) of or relating to navigation of the sea
  • (noun) a member of the United States Marine corps

MP abbreviation

MP is an abbreviation for Marine Provost
What does MP stand for?
MP stands for "Marine Provost"

Definitions for Provost